Imagine a world without electricity. Unfortunately, that isn’t possible since the modern world depends on it for almost every aspect of daily living. But energy is required to produce electricity. That energy source is either renewable or nonrenewable. Coal is a nonrenewable resource that is part of the fossil fuel category that includes oil and gas, and it remains a vital source of energy for both industrialized and developing nations.
Fossil fuels are also used in factories and is used to power machines for manufacturing. Fossil fuels are also used in power plants for generation of electricity. An electric car on the other hand needs to have its battery recharged with electricity, and as anyone who has ever recharged a battery at any size can attest that this is not an instant process. Effort is being poured into optimising this charging process but the fact is that with current technologies, it takes longer than fuelling a petroleum car. Estimates of how long, vary wildly depending on the battery, the source and charging methods but the general charging time seems to be between 4-8 hours1,2. While some charging estimates go as low as twenty minutes2 this is usually at the expense of the battery’s long term stability or something similar that would make it unfeasible for everyday use. The fact that recharging an electronic car is a process measured in hours means that the average consumer will be far more dependent on the range of a single charge.
